About Manaaki New Zealand Scholarships
The Manaaki New Zealand Scholarships are fully funded scholarships offered to eligible citizens from developing countries. The programme enables students to undertake undergraduate and postgraduate study at a recognized New Zealand or Pacific education institution.
The scholarships aim to:
- Build leadership capacity in developing countries
- Equip scholars with industry-relevant skills
- Support economic and social development
- Strengthen international cooperation
Scholars are expected to return home after completing their studies to contribute to their country’s development.
Study Levels Available
The scholarship programme offers funding for various academic levels. These include:
1. Undergraduate Degree (3–4 Years)
Students can pursue a full bachelor’s degree in approved fields of study. This option is ideal for high-performing secondary school graduates seeking internationally recognized qualifications.
2. Postgraduate Certificate (6 Months)
A short postgraduate qualification designed to build specialized knowledge in a specific area.
3. Postgraduate Diploma (1 Year)
A more advanced postgraduate qualification that provides in-depth academic and professional training.
4. Master’s Degree (1–2 Years)
The Master’s programme allows scholars to gain advanced expertise and research skills in their chosen discipline.
5. PhD (3.5 Years)
Doctoral candidates can pursue high-level research under expert supervision at leading New Zealand institutions.
All programmes are undertaken on a full-time basis at approved institutions in New Zealand or the Pacific region.

Other Scholarship Categories Under Manaaki New Zealand Scholarship Programme
Beyond undergraduate and postgraduate degrees, the programme also offers specialized short-term training opportunities.
Vocational Short Term Training Scholarships
These scholarships provide short-term skills training and on-the-job work experience for professionals from eligible countries. They are designed to enhance practical expertise in specific sectors.
This option is particularly beneficial for workers seeking hands-on training that can immediately impact their professional performance and national development goals.
Thematic Short Term Cohort Training Scholarships
These scholarships focus on group-based (cohort) training programmes tailored to address common skills gaps across eligible countries and regions.
Key features include:
- Bespoke courses developed specifically for the Manaaki New Zealand Scholarship Programme
- Targeted skills development
- Industry-relevant training modules
- Regional development focus
These programmes are especially suitable for government agencies, institutions, and organizations seeking capacity-building initiatives for teams.
English Language Training for Officials Scholarships (NZELTO)
The English Language Training for Officials Scholarships (NZELTO) are short-term scholarships designed for government officials from eligible African and Asian countries.
These scholarships allow participants to travel to New Zealand for intensive English language training. The goal is to improve communication skills for official duties, international negotiations, policy discussions, and leadership roles.
NZELTO helps strengthen diplomatic, governmental, and institutional effectiveness by enhancing professional English proficiency.
Benefits
Although specific benefit packages may vary depending on the programme level, Manaaki New Zealand Scholarships are generally fully funded and cover:
- Full tuition fees
- Living allowance
- Establishment allowance
- Medical insurance
- Travel costs
- Research and thesis support (for postgraduate students)
This comprehensive funding structure ensures scholars can focus entirely on academic and professional development without financial stress.

Eligibility
Applicants must:
- Be citizens of eligible developing countries
- Meet academic entry requirements for their chosen programme
- Demonstrate leadership potential
- Show commitment to contributing to their home country’s development
- Meet English language requirements
Eligibility criteria vary by country and programme, so candidates are encouraged to review the official guidelines carefully before applying.
